INDIANAPOLIS -The Great Lakes Valley Conference has identified 137 student-athletes who have earned the Council of Presidents' Academic Excellence Award. The 2010 class is the first to earn the honor following the inception of the award for the 2009-10 academic year.
Northern Kentucky University placed eight student-athletes on the list. They are Janice Laker (cross country/track), Megan Dooley (volleyball), Rose Broderick (softball), Drew Harris (cross country/track), Evan McDole (baseball), Michelle Schirmann (women's tennis), Stephanie West (softball) and Stephanie Isaacs (women's tennis) were all NKU honorees.
The honorees of the GLVC Council of Presidents' Academic Excellence Award exemplify the outstanding student-athletes in the GLVC. Each honoree has exhausted his or her eligibility as a collegiate athlete and maintained at least a 3.5 grade point average throughout their academic career. In addition, to be eligible for the award, the student-athlete must have competed in the GLVC for a minimum of two years and completed 96 credit hours.
